Output 2897617708e64b551c5a25db0510755f71002dbcb35efd5095b526d7f193352e:0

value
2910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d03e3d786ce4f01bd1e751f7f9b3ca7775cf13a5 OP_EQUAL
address
3Lg72xrJdjY2MYnBG2MpGs6UQZ8HYLSBpC
transaction
2897617708e64b551c5a25db0510755f71002dbcb35efd5095b526d7f193352e
spent
true